Output ecf1580617cb399e6abdf0240f56a7282e22e7d9d928572a35e787ba320ea395:0

value
83762
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13dee73783e7a20850d0167725dd8464a3ab61d3 OP_EQUAL
address
33W5nmq93kSVmm3nXZ9ufEovaphMpNAEWM
transaction
ecf1580617cb399e6abdf0240f56a7282e22e7d9d928572a35e787ba320ea395
spent
true